Understanding Epilepsy: A Short Overview
What Is Epilepsy?
Epilepsy is identified by reoccurring seizures as a result of abnormal electrical activity in the brain. It's not a single condition but instead a collection of disorders that show up in a different way amongst individuals. Recognizing these distinctions can considerably improve the high quality of treatment used by support workers and medical care professionals.
Types of Seizures
Seizures can be classified primarily right into two kinds:
- Focal Seizures: These start in one area of the brain and might or may not spread. Generalized Seizures: These influence both sides of the brain simultaneously.
Understanding these classifications assists caregivers and healthcare providers tailor their assistance techniques effectively.

Key Skills Acquired Via Epilepsy Training Courses
Emergency Response Techniques
One substantial emphasis location is learning just how to react efficiently throughout a seizure episode-- this includes providing emergency treatment and recognizing when emergency situation help is needed.
Medication Monitoring Skills
Training also covers crucial medicine guidelines such as administering medicines safely and understanding potential side effects or communications involved with antiepileptic drugs.
